What Does a UX Researcher Do ‍in Education Technology?

A UX Researcher in education technology is responsible for understanding how students,⁢ faculty, and administrators interact⁣ with digital learning tools, platforms, and ⁣resources. By conducting⁤ thorough research and usability testing, UX Researchers ensure‍ that EdTech products are intuitive, accessible,‌ and⁤ impactful. Their work significantly shapes user experience, directly improving learning outcomes and engagement​ in​ academic settings.

  • Conducting in-depth user interviews and surveys with diverse educational stakeholders.
  • Analyzing user ​behaviors, pain points, and motivations in digital learning environments.
  • Collaborating with designers, developers, ‌instructional technologists, and product managers.
  • Presenting actionable research insights to guide⁣ product ‌improvements and decision-making.
  • Championing accessibility and inclusivity so⁣ that EdTech solutions benefit all learners.

Essential Skills for a⁢ UX Researcher in Education Technology

To thrive as a UX Researcher ⁤in education ‌technology, ⁣you’ll‌ need a combination of research methodology expertise, technical proficiency, dialog finesse, and a deep understanding of⁤ pedagogical principles. Here’s a breakdown of the key skills:

1. ‌Research Methodology‌ Mastery

  • Qualitative Skills: Mastery in user interviews, focus groups, contextual inquiry, ‍and usability testing ⁢sessions.
  • Quantitative Skills: Experience with surveys,analytics tools,A/B testing,and interpreting statistical data.
  • Mixed Methods: Ability to⁢ integrate qualitative‌ and quantitative insights for ⁣a holistic view of users’ needs.

2. User-Centered Design ‍Thinking

  • Advancement ⁣of empathy-driven ⁣approaches specific to​ learning environments and academic goals.
  • Experience⁣ mapping student⁢ and educator journeys‍ across digital touchpoints.
  • Expertise in synthesizing user feedback into ⁤actionable user personas‍ and scenarios relevant to education technology contexts.

3. Communication and Presentation Skills

  • Clear articulation of research findings to technical and⁤ non-technical​ stakeholders.
  • Creation of compelling reports,⁣ storyboards, and presentations tailored to academic audiences.
  • Fostering cross-functional dialogue to align research insights ⁤with institutional goals.

4. Familiarity with EdTech Tools and Trends

  • Hands-on experience with ‍Learning Management Systems (LMS), adaptive learning systems, and online collaboration platforms.
  • Understanding of new⁤ trends, including gamification, augmented and virtual reality, and mobile-based learning.
  • A strong interest in accessibility standards (WCAG), inclusive design practices, and⁤ accessible content creation.

5.Project Management and Collaboration

  • Agile workflow experience‍ and ​flexible project management skills.
  • Proven ability ‌to ⁢collaborate closely with educators, ‌instructional designers, developers, and institutional leadership.

6. Analytical and Problem-Solving ​Abilities

  • Capability to distill ‍complex research data into actionable insights.
  • Skill in identifying root problems affecting engagement, retention,⁤ or learning outcomes in educational platforms.

Career Pathways:​ Becoming a ‌UX Researcher in Education Technology

Starting and advancing your career‌ as a UX Researcher in education technology involves both ‌formal education and‌ practical experience. Here⁢ is a commonly recommended roadmap for prospective candidates:

Education ​and Professional Background

  • Bachelor’s Degree: Fields such as Human-Computer interaction, Psychology, Cognitive‍ Science, Education, Data Science, or Design ⁤lay a solid foundation.
  • Advanced​ Degrees: A Master’s or even a PhD can⁣ be advantageous, especially for roles‌ at research-driven universities or major EdTech companies.
  • Relevant Certifications: Consider⁤ UX research, usability, accessibility, or ‌product design certifications for‍ additional credentials.

practical Experience

  • Seek internships or project roles in educational technology teams at universities, colleges, K-12 schools, or EdTech firms.
  • Volunteer to conduct usability testing⁤ or feedback sessions with educators and students.
  • Build ⁢a personal portfolio showcasing research studies,journey maps,personas,and ‌case studies relevant ‌to education technology.

Transitioning from Other Roles

professionals with backgrounds in teaching, instructional design, educational psychology, or academic technology frequently ⁤enough⁤ transition into UX research​ roles by leveraging their pedagogical ‍expertise and upskilling in research methods and UX ⁤tools.

Job Titles and Growth Opportunities

  • UX Researcher for education apps and platforms
  • Learning Experience Researcher
  • Instructional UX specialist
  • Senior ‌UX Researcher or‍ Research Lead
  • User Research Manager or Director in EdTech
  • Product Researcher in higher education technology initiatives

With experience, you ​can progress to senior and leadership roles, lead research teams, or specialize in areas like accessibility, data-driven engagement, or pedagogical innovation.

Practical Tips for Aspiring UX Researchers in Education Technology

  • Engage with⁤ the Academic Community: Attend EdTech conferences and webinars, participate in online educator communities, and follow the latest research in learning sciences and user experience in education.
  • Develop Digital Literacy: Familiarize yourself with tools like Figma, Miro, Dovetail, and ​major​ LMS platforms to understand the design and research landscape.
  • Emphasize Accessibility: ‌ Gain expertise in usability and accessibility,especially focusing on⁣ students ⁣with disabilities,non-native​ language learners,and cultural⁤ inclusivity.
  • Showcase Your Impact: Build case studies that demonstrate how your research work influenced learning outcomes, student engagement, or⁣ institutional decision-making.
  • Network Purposefully: ⁣ Connect⁣ with EdTech companies,university technology offices,and education-focused design agencies to learn about ⁤openings and‍ collaborative projects.
  • Seek Mentorship: Connect with experienced ⁤education technology researchers ‌who can guide your learning and career advancement.
